Britain’s full-fibre networks have become a patchwork quilt of more than 100 different providers. Zen Internet boss Richard Tang wants to do something about that. As an ISP, striking wholesale deals with different fibre providers is a pain. Different contracts, different pricing, different APIs. So Tang wants Zen to become an “altnet aggregator”, connecting to several different altnets and then allowing channel partners or even rival ISPs access to all those different networks via Zen.
